MOTION NO. 26

MOTION: Councillor P. Gogarty

That the Chief Executive reports on the current progress for the ball wall and teen space area off the Newcastle Road, including the reinstatement of the grass area for ball games and considers re-orientating the basketball area lengthways into the tarmac area so that the ball wall can be used for tennis, hurling or football at the same time as basketball is being played, which would provide for a more efficient use of the area.

REPORT:

Consultants for the teenspace are progressing with the designs for the facility. The ball wall is substantially complete and proving to be a very popular provision in the area. As basketball seems to be highly popular within the space the Council is now considering provision of basketball as a seperate provision within this area as part of the next delivery of the teenspace programme (Please see seperate headed item on this months agenda). This will allow the ball wall to be simultaneously used for other sports and maximise the use of the facility.  There are some small, final works to be completed as part of the ball wall works which were delayed due to the Covid 19 shut down. These works, including the reinstatement of the grass area, are programmed for early July.
